Our client seeks a Principal Functional Business Analyst to lead requirements discovery and delivery for HR and learning systems with a primary focus on migrating the LMS from Saba to Cornerstone Galaxy. The role will drive end-to-end analysis, documentation, and stakeholder alignment for content, data, integrations, and processes to ensure a seamless transition and user experience. The analyst will partner with SMEs, LMS administrators, and technology teams to validate data, test learning assets, and support UAT, change management, and rollout. Success requires strong analytical skills, structured communication, and the ability to manage complex workstreams in Agile environments., + Gather business requirements through interviews, workshops, meetings, and analysis of existing documentation and procedures using techniques such as data flow modeling, use case analysis, and workflow analysis.

  • Document current-state Saba and future-state Cornerstone Galaxy LMS processes and requirements.

  • Lead discovery and analysis for LMS migration including content inventory, data mapping, integrations, and business process alignment.

  • Create and maintain analysis and requirements artifacts using MS Excel, MS Word, MS Visio, and MS PowerPoint, including data mapping documents, gap analyses, and process flows.

  • Collaborate with SMEs and business stakeholders to analyze learning and talent development processes and identify improvements.

  • Act as liaison between stakeholders, LMS administrators, and technology teams to align on migration strategy, configuration, and feature enablement in Cornerstone Galaxy.

  • Work with product teams to refine requirements, remove roadblocks, and align features and processes for LMS implementation and migration milestones.

  • Support LMS data migration, including validation of migrated data and testing of learning content, curricula, certifications, and user records.

  • Contribute to testing, training, and implementation activities, including UAT for LMS migration and rollout.

  • Support change management and end-user readiness with training materials and communications for the transition from Saba to Cornerstone.

  • Monitor and report on project progress, timelines, and risks related to the LMS migration.

  • Identify and mitigate risks related to data integrity, user adoption, and system integration during the transition.

  • Manage projects or workstreams of large scope and complexity, including LMS migration deliverables and cross-functional dependencies.
